Nautica is an American clothing and furniture brand founded by designer David Chu in 1983. The brand has evolved from a men's collection to offering women's clothing, children's clothing, accessories, home goods and furniture, and has grown into an American lifestyle brand that captures the essence embodies the sporty and adventurous American lifestyle.
Nautica takes its name from the Latin word "Nauticus", meaning "ship". The company's signature logo consists of a flapping spinnaker, a type of lightweight sail designed specifically for sailing downwind, from half-wind to downwind. Many of the company's products have a nautical or outdoor motif, with stripes, ocean-like names and heavy use of the color blue. Advertising campaigns for Nautica are often photographed on board boats, ships or at sea.
